Bay window replacement services involve removing existing bay windows and installing new, custom-designed units that enhance both the appearance and functionality of a home. This process typically includes carefully measuring the opening, selecting suitable window styles, and ensuring proper installation to improve the overall aesthetic and energy efficiency. Homeowners may choose to replace their bay windows to update the look of their property, increase natural light, or improve insulation to reduce heating and cooling costs. Professional contractors focus on precise fitting and sealing to ensure the new windows perform well and add value to the home.
These services are often sought after by homeowners facing specific issues with their current bay windows. Common problems include drafts, difficulty opening or closing, or visible signs of damage like rotting wood or cracked glass. In some cases, older windows may no longer meet modern energy standards, leading to higher utility bills. Replacing bay windows can also help address problems with leaks or water intrusion that can cause further damage to the interior of the home. Service providers can evaluate these issues and recommend solutions that restore comfort and protect the property.
Properties that typically benefit from bay window replacement include older homes, historic properties, and newer residential buildings aiming for a more updated look. Bay windows are popular in living rooms, dining areas, or front-facing rooms where they add architectural interest and create a more inviting atmosphere. They are often found in houses with large wall spaces that can accommodate the additional projection of a bay window. The overview below groups typical Bay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dublin,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or window repairs or replacements typ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for standard-sized bay windows with simple fixes.
Standard Replacement - Full bay window replacements generally range from $2,000 to $5,000. Local contractors often handle these projects, which are common for homeowners upgrading their windows.
Custom or Larger Projects - Larger or more complex bay window replacements can reach $6,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, usually involving custom designs or extensive structural work.
Additional Costs - Factors like window materials, added features, or structural modifications can influence the overall cost. These extras can vary widely depending on the specific needs of each project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ing service providers. A reputable local contractor should be able to provide a detailed scope of work, outlining each step of the project, from initial measurements to final installation.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is on the same page about what will be done. It also allows homeowners to compare proposals more effectively, focusing on the specifics of what each contractor plans to deliver and how they approach the project.
